increase power for triumph bonneville t120 workshop answer

Bonneville upgrades should preserve the character

Thomas Spagnoli here. increase power for triumph bonneville t120 needs a measured baseline first. If the bike is dragging, leaking, under-serviced or badly tested, parts can look clever while only hiding the real problem.

To increase power for triumph bonneville t120, check plug condition, air filter seal, intake leaks, chain slack, sprocket condition, brake drag, tire pressure, battery voltage, exhaust leaks and repeatable roll-on tests before changing parts.

A good plan to increase power for triumph bonneville t120 should improve usable torque without snatchy throttle, poor fuel economy, extra heat, illegal noise or losing the smooth classic feel.

Workshop order

  • Confirm model, mileage and current setup.
  • Check service items, drag, intake, fuel, voltage and heat basics.
  • Record one repeatable before test.
  • Change one variable only.
  • Retest for smoothness, temperature, fuel use and reliability.
